Observability Engineer at Ryan Specialty driving strategy, implementation, and optimization of observability platforms. Ensuring system reliability and performance through advanced monitoring and analytics.
Responsibilities
Lead the design, deployment, and management of observability tools including Datadog, Dynatrace, Azure Monitor, and Splunk
Develop and maintain dashboards, alerts, and reports to provide actionable insights into system health and performance
Collaborate with infrastructure, application, and DevOps teams to define observability standards and best practices
Drive integration of observability platforms with CI/CD pipelines and cloud-native environments
Analyze telemetry data to identify trends, anomalies, and opportunities for optimization
Mentor junior engineers and promote a culture of observability across the organization
Evaluate emerging technologies and recommend enhancements to the observability stack
Ensure compliance with security and governance policies in monitoring implementations
Requirements
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or related field (or equivalent experience)
5+ years of experience in infrastructure monitoring, observability, or site reliability engineering
Hands-on expertise with Datadog, Dynatrace, Azure Monitor, and Splunk
Strong understanding of cloud platforms (especially Microsoft Azure) and hybrid environments
Proficiency in scripting languages (e.g., Python, PowerShell) for automation and data manipulation
Experience with log aggregation, distributed tracing, and metrics collection
Excellent problem-solving skills and ability to work in a fast-paced, collaborative environment
